原文:erlang和golang的比較

垃圾回收GC 像 Java 一樣,Go 的垃圾回收是全局的,這意味着一旦垃圾回收被觸發,所有的 goroutine 都會被暫停,造成一段時間的業務延遲。 Erlang 的垃圾回收是進程級別的,每一個進程都有自己獨立的垃圾回收器,一個進程的垃圾回收被觸發,不會造成其他進程被掛起。相對來說帶來的業務延遲小. golang是非分代的,是共享內存的,而erlang的是aotor的模型,搶占式調度,gc是 ...

2017-05-05 19:02 0 1394 推薦指數:

查看詳情

java與golang語法比較(一)

變量聲明與賦值 Java Go 變量聲明:var是關鍵字,格式:var 變量名稱 變量類型 變量聲明與賦值: := 符號支持自動推導類型 異常處理 ...

Sat Nov 10 09:54:00 CST 2018 0 3375
GoLang字符串比較(二)

1. 寫在前面 微信公眾號:[double12gzh] 關注容器技術、關注Kubernetes。問題或建議,請公眾號留言。 在上一篇文章中,我們介紹了GoLang中字符串不同的比較方法,同時也使用一種比較簡單粗暴的方法來一起了下不同方法的執行時間。 在本文中,我們還是會針對 ...

Sun Sep 20 07:23:00 CST 2020 0 622
GoLang字符串比較(一)

1. 寫在前面 微信公眾號:[double12gzh] 關注容器技術、關注Kubernetes。問題或建議,請公眾號留言。 在GoLang的使用過程中,我們難免會遇到字符串比較的問題。不知道您有沒有總結過,如何做字符串比較呢?在本文中我將向在家展示一下,如何進行字符串比較 ...

Thu Sep 17 18:39:00 CST 2020 0 5580
Golang 之 struct能不能比較

struct能不能比較? 很顯然這句話包含了兩種情況: 同一個struct的兩個實例能不能比較? 兩個不同的struct的實例能不能比較? 划重點 在分析上面兩個問題前,先跟大家梳理一下golang中,哪些數據類型是可比較的,哪些是不可比較的: 可比較:Integer ...

Sat Jan 16 23:49:00 CST 2021 0 1561
[Go] golang中接口值(interface)的比較

當寫項目的過程中 , 有時候進行邏輯判斷 , 如果沒注意對兩個interface類型的變量進行比較 , 會造成混亂問題 接口比較的時候 , 只有當這兩個變量的動態類型 , 動態值都相等的時候 , 才是相等的 一個nil的interface類型 , 是包含下面倆的 , 動態類型和動態值 ...

Sat Jan 16 01:27:00 CST 2021 1 760
GoLang幾種讀文件方式的比較

GoLang提供了很多讀文件的方式,一般來說常用的有三種。使用Read加上buffer,使用bufio庫和ioutil 庫。 那他們的效率如何呢?用一個簡單的程序來評測一下: 運行命令go run read.go filename, 制定需要 ...

Thu Nov 27 01:12:00 CST 2014 0 6221
Golang基礎總結】數組和切片的比較

1、容量是否可伸縮。數組的容量不可伸縮,切片的容量可以伸縮。 2、是否可以進行比較。數組對於相同類型相同維度相同長度是可以比較的,而切片只能跟nil進行比較。 3、作為函數參數時,數組一般傳入指向數組的指針,但是可以將切片作為參數傳入函數,不是說數組不能作為入參,只是為了節省開銷。 在函數間 ...

Mon Nov 18 01:51:00 CST 2019 0 359
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M